Anyone interested in the legalities of AI intersection with creative industries should know the US Copyright Office is currently seeking input on the topic until October 18, 2023. Comments are posted publicly, but can be made anonymously, I believe. To submit a formal comment, here is the link:

Artificial Intelligence and Copyright: Notice of inquiry and request for comments at US Copyright Office.


There is a lot of information on that page. The summary reads:

SUMMARY:​
The United States Copyright Office is undertaking a study of the copyright law and policy issues raised by artificial intelligence (“AI”) systems. To inform the Office's study and help assess whether legislative or regulatory steps in this area are warranted, the Office seeks comment on these issues, including those involved in the use of copyrighted works to train AI models, the appropriate levels of transparency and disclosure with respect to the use of copyrighted works, and the legal status of AI-generated outputs.​

If you have a personal or business interest in the matter, this is an opportunity to be heard.
